Hi Everyone; So, the FreeBSD Port is now available. However, I am a bit confused about hiera. The Makefile does not list rubygem-puppet-hiera as a requirement for the agent. This IS required in the redhat spec files for the agent. So, can someone clear up for me, is this needed on boxes that will have only the agent installed? Thanks!
